The EPFL Space Center, comprising eSpace and Space Innovation, serves as the interdisciplinary focal point for space education, research, and innovation. eSpace facilitates space-related research, supports EPFL's space-affiliated professors, coordinates the Minor in Space Technologies, and manages student teams. On the other hand, Space Innovation focuses on supporting space industries, academies, and research organizations in Switzerland by maintaining a network, providing access to cutting-edge technologies and test facilities, offering continuing education, and organizing outreach activities.
